It's brand spanking new calipers and rotors and pads though. Noise was there before replacement too. Could this be a wheel bearing?calipers tend to spread some times. so the pads are not sitting flush to the rotor, so the pad could be cocked a bit and dragging.
if your not finding anything out of true, take the caliper off shim some wood between the pads hang it out the way and put the wheel back on and see if the sound is still there. dont drive it, just like you are in the vid. wood in-between the pads keeps them from opening up the pistons to far and blowing them out. then you got a mess. you will have to push the pistons back in to re install the caliper if you touched the brakes. but if you need to at least you can stop.
Good point..Defnitely sounds like a bearing but the resonant frequency does not sound like it is traveling through steel. Its sounds like it is traveling through aluminum. Check your U joints.
The tire is turning well less than a quarter turn everytime it squeaks. That leads me to believe it is not the axle bearing since they typically get pitted in a certain spot or area and that would require a complete revolution of the tire(axle) to make the squeak. Not a fraction of complete wheel rotation.
Universal Joints. Connect the rear driveshaft to the transmission yoke at the front and the differential pinion yoke at the rear. Most driveshafts are made of aluminum now.Good point..
